It may seem as though The Elder Scrolls 6 may never be released but the long wait time has given fans the opportunity to speculate over the game’s fantasy setting.

First announced in 2018, The Elder Scrolls 6 has become somewhat of a distant dream in recent years with Bethesda staying pretty tight-lipped about its development.

As the sequel to 2011’s The Elder Scrolls V: Skyrim, the next entry is still a mystery with the studio only releasing a short teaser trailer when it was first announced six years ago.

Since then, we have received little to no information about the upcoming fantasy RPG but a small teaser image by Bethesda has got fans wondering about the game’s potential setting.

The discussion recently kicked off over on r/TESVI when one person posted the following:

“I think this Bethesda post from a while back definitely teases Hammerfell as the next setting and also subtly gives the hint that High Rock will not be featured as the province.

It’s completely covered by a log. Probably purposefully done so that people may get the hint High Rock won’t be featured.”

The post was accompanied by Bethesda’s teaser image which shows a map of Skyrim and surrounding provinces, including Hammerfell.

Bordering Skyrim on the southwest side of the map, Hammerfell was not accessible in The Elder Scrolls V but fans believe it could be the main setting of The Elder Scrolls 6.

“Solitude is Imperial controlled,” one comment read.

“So it will be in Hammerfell and the Imperials will be back in control, or we will be helping Imperials attempt to take back over.

Sea of Ghosts because sailing will be an important mechanic.”

Another said: “Hammerfell next is what made sense for me since I finished Skyrim. I don't know about Highrock though but I pray for it to be part of the TES 6 map as well.”

It remains to be seen where The Elder Scrolls VI will take place but at this point, any update would be much appreciated.
